A customer database is not just a digital phone book—it's a strategic tool that drives sales, enhances customer experiences, and powers long-term business growth.

1. Understanding the Customer Database
A customer database is a centralized system that stores key information about individuals or organizations interacting with your business. This includes:
-
Contact information (name, phone, email, address)
-
Purchase history
-
Demographic data
-
Behavioral data (website visits, email clicks, product interest)
-
Customer service interactions
Unlike a static spreadsheet, a modern CRM-powered database is dynamic, updating in real time and integrating with sales, marketing, and service platforms. It becomes the digital heartbeat of your customer relationships—enabling smarter actions based on reliable insights.
2. Why Customer Data Matters
Data has become the new currency in business. The more you know about your customers, the more you can tailor your services, communications, and offers.
Key Advantages:
-
Informed Decision-Making: Data uncovers buying patterns, service gaps, and growth opportunities.
-
Improved Personalization: Tailored messages increase relevance and engagement.
-
Higher Retention Rates: Understanding customer behavior helps reduce churn.
-
Stronger Sales Performance: Insights drive smarter upselling, cross-selling, and timing.
Table 1: Business Functions Powered by Customer Data
Function | How Data Helps | Result |
---|---|---|
Marketing | Segmenting audiences, A/B testing | Higher conversion rates |
Sales | Tracking pipelines and engagement | Increased close rates |
Customer Service | Access to history and preferences | Faster resolution, better CX |
Product Development | Feedback and usage trends | Informed innovation |
3. Collecting Valuable Customer Data
Gathering customer data must be strategic and ethical. Businesses can collect data from:
-
Website forms and checkout processes
-
Email campaigns and newsletter sign-ups
-
Customer service interactions (chat, phone, support tickets)
-
In-store loyalty programs and mobile apps
-
Surveys and feedback tools
-
Website analytics and tracking pixels
Pro tip: Always obtain proper consent and follow privacy regulations such as GDPR (EU), CCPA (California), or other local laws. Transparency builds trust and avoids legal risks.
Also consider progressive profiling—gradually asking for more details over time to avoid overwhelming new users.
4. Organizing and Enriching Your Database
Once data is collected, the next step is to organize, clean, and enrich it.
Best Practices:
-
Use a reliable CRM platform (e.g., Salesforce, HubSpot, Zoho) to store and manage records.
-
Standardize formats for names, emails, dates, and phone numbers.
-
Regularly deduplicate entries to prevent overlap and confusion.
-
Enrich profiles using third-party tools like Clearbit, LinkedIn plugins, or social data matchers.
A clean, structured database enables better automation, analytics, and customer segmentation.
5. Client Database Software for Small Business
Small businesses have unique needs when it comes to managing customer relationships. They need tools that are easy to use, cost-effective, and powerful enough to scale.
Essential Features for Small Business CRM Tools:
-
Contact and lead management
-
Sales tracking and pipeline visibility
-
Email and calendar integration
-
Task and reminder systems
-
Customizable dashboards and reporting
Top Recommendations:
-
HubSpot CRM – Free, with robust features for sales, marketing, and service.
-
Zoho CRM – Offers affordable pricing and a wide range of customizations.
-
Freshsales – Sales-focused with built-in phone and email.
-
Pipedrive – Visual pipeline system that's ideal for sales teams.
-
Insightly – Combines CRM with project management.
6. Segmentation and Targeting
Segmentation is dividing your database into groups based on shared characteristics. It enables precise messaging and maximizes engagement.
Types of Segmentation:
-
Behavioral: Based on actions like past purchases or site visits.
-
Demographic: Age, location, gender.
-
Lifecycle Stage: New lead, active customer, lapsed client.
-
Predictive: AI-driven scoring based on likelihood to buy or churn.
Use Cases:
-
Welcome sequences for new subscribers
-
Abandoned cart emails for recent visitors
-
Loyalty rewards for frequent buyers
-
Special offers for at-risk customers
Table 2: Segmentation Strategies and Use Cases
Segmentation Type | Criteria | Use Case |
---|---|---|
Behavioral | Past purchases, site visits | Email triggers, retargeting ads |
Demographic | Age, location, gender | Regional campaigns, language tweaks |
Lifecycle Stage | New lead vs. repeat buyer | Onboarding flows, loyalty programs |
Predictive | Likelihood to buy or churn | Proactive outreach, retention offers |
7. Personalizing Customer Experiences
Using your database to tailor content enhances the customer journey:
-
Show relevant products based on previous purchases.
-
Personalize email subject lines and content.
-
Display dynamic website banners based on browsing history.
-
Recommend services at the right time in the buying cycle.
Today's consumers expect personalized interactions, and those businesses that deliver will see increased engagement and loyalty.
8. Measuring and Optimizing Performance
Data is only powerful if you act on it. Monitor KPIs and refine your strategies.
Key Metrics to Track:
-
Customer Lifetime Value (CLV)
-
Email open and click rates
-
Conversion rate by segment
-
Customer churn rate
-
Database growth and quality (bounces, duplicates)
Use A/B testing to evaluate content, timing, and messaging effectiveness. Build automated dashboards for real-time insights across departments.
9. Protecting and Securing Customer Data
Respecting privacy isn't optional—it's essential for trust and compliance.
Best Practices:
-
Encrypt sensitive data and use secure backups.
-
Limit access with role-based permissions.
-
Clearly disclose how customer data is collected and used.
-
Stay compliant with GDPR, CCPA, and other regional laws.
Train staff on data hygiene and cybersecurity. One breach can damage years of goodwill.
FAQs
1. What's the difference between a CRM and a customer database?
A customer database is a collection of information. A CRM system is a tool that helps you manage, interact with, and analyze that data efficiently.
2. How do I keep my customer data up to date?
Encourage customers to update their profiles and integrate validation tools to spot errors or outdated entries.
3. Is it legal to collect data without consent?
In most regions, no. Always get explicit consent and follow local data privacy laws.
4. What's the best CRM for small businesses?
HubSpot CRM and Zoho CRM are excellent starting points due to affordability, ease of use, and scalability.
5. How can I use data without overwhelming my team?
Start small—focus on one or two high-impact areas (like email personalization or lead scoring), and scale gradually with tools and automation.
Conclusion
Your customer database is a silent powerhouse. When managed and used strategically, it becomes a core asset for delivering personalized experiences, improving efficiency, and driving long-term business growth. Whether you're a startup or a scaling enterprise, unlocking the full power of your data will give you the clarity and confidence to serve better and grow faster.